    Key Features of Gazania Seedlings

    • Local Name: Gazania
    • Scientific Name: Gazania rigens
    • Growth Habit: Low-growing, spreading plant with large, daisy-like flowers
    • Sunlight: Full sun
    • Watering Needs: Regular watering when young; drought-tolerant once established
    • Soil Type: Well-drained, sandy, or loamy soils; adaptable to poor soil conditions
    • Maintenance Level: Low; minimal care required, deadhead spent blooms
    • Ideal Temperature: 20°C – 35°C
    • Uses: Borders, ground cover, rock gardens, containers, and hanging baskets

    Use in Kenya

    Gazania is widely used in Kenyan gardens due to its vibrant flowers and ability to withstand heat and drought. It is often seen brightening up garden borders, used as ground cover in rock gardens, or planted in containers to add color to patios and balconies. Its resilience and adaptability to Kenya’s sunny climate make it a favored choice for those seeking a colorful, low-maintenance garden. By planting Gazania seedlings, you add a cheerful, eye-catching element to your outdoor space that thrives with little effort.

    Key Features of Green Dieffenbachia Indoor Plant

    1. Vibrant Foliage
      The Green Dieffenbachia is renowned for its large, broad leaves with intricate patterns and markings. The leaves are usually green with white or light-colored veins, creating a striking contrast that enhances the plant’s visual appeal.
    2. Height and Spread
      The plant can grow up to 5 feet tall indoors, making it an impressive statement piece in any room. Its bushy growth habit adds volume and lushness to your indoor garden, making it a perfect addition to spacious areas.
    3. Adaptability to Indoor Conditions
      One of the standout features of the Green Dieffenbachia is its adaptability. It can thrive in various indoor environments, from low-light corners to brightly lit areas. This versatility makes it an ideal choice for different rooms in your home, whether it’s the living room, bedroom, or office.
    4. Toxicity Warning
      It’s essential to note that the Green Dieffenbachia is toxic to pets and humans if ingested. Its sap contains calcium oxalate crystals, which can cause irritation and swelling in the mouth and throat. Therefore, it’s important to keep it out of reach of children and pets.
    5. Longevity
      With proper care, the Green Dieffenbachia can live for many years, becoming a long-term companion in your indoor plant collection. Its slow to moderate growth rate ensures that it remains manageable and doesn’t outgrow its space too quickly.
    6. Ease of Propagation
      The plant is relatively easy to propagate through stem cuttings. Simply cut a section of the stem with at least one leaf node and place it in water or directly into soil. Within a few weeks, roots will start to develop, and you’ll have a new Green Dieffenbachia plant to enjoy or share with friends.

    Key Features of Green Grevillea Tree Seedlings

    • Local Name: Grevillea
    • Scientific Name: Grevillea robusta
    • Growth Habit: Tall, fast-growing evergreen tree with fern-like foliage
    • Sunlight: Full sun
    • Watering Needs: Regular watering during establishment; drought-tolerant once mature
    • Soil Type: Well-drained, fertile soils; tolerates sandy and loamy soils
    • Maintenance Level: Low; requires minimal pruning
    • Ideal Temperature: 15°C – 30°C
    • Uses: Timber, firewood, shade, windbreaks, soil improvement, and environmental conservation

    Use in Kenya

    Grevillea seedlings are widely used across Kenya for both commercial and ecological purposes. They are commonly planted on farms to provide shade for coffee and tea, along boundaries as windbreaks, and in reforestation efforts to combat deforestation. The tree’s fast growth, versatility, and minimal care requirements make it an invaluable asset to Kenyan agriculture and environmental management. By planting Grevillea seedlings, you contribute to sustainable farming, protect your crops, and support Kenya’s green initiatives.

    Key Features of Hibiscus Flower Seedlings

    • Local Name: Hibiscus
    • Scientific Name: Hibiscus rosa-sinensis
    • Growth Habit: Bushy shrub with large, colorful flowers and glossy green leaves
    • Sunlight: Full sun to partial shade
    • Watering Needs: Regular watering; keep soil moist but not waterlogged
    • Soil Type: Well-drained, fertile soils with good organic content
    • Maintenance Level: Low; occasional pruning after flowering
    • Ideal Temperature: 18°C – 30°C
    • Uses: Garden shrub, hedge, potted plant, ornamental feature, and tea production

    Use in Kenya

    Hibiscus is widely grown in Kenyan gardens, parks, and along walkways for its vibrant and attractive flowers. It is also a popular choice for potted displays on patios and balconies, where its colorful blooms can be enjoyed up close. The plant’s adaptability to Kenya’s climate, combined with its low-maintenance nature, makes it an ideal addition to any garden. By planting Hibiscus flower seedlings, you can create a lively and beautiful garden space that bursts with color and tropical appeal year-round.
